Bill overview
This bill aims to improve employment opportunities for people with disabilities, particularly within small businesses. It directs the Small Business Administration (SBA) to provide assistance to aspiring entrepreneurs with disabilities, help them find jobs, and support small businesses in hiring and accommodating individuals with disabilities. The bill also requires the SBA to work with the National Council on Disability to achieve these goals and report on their progress to Congress.
Key provisions
- The SBA will provide assistance to individuals with disabilities who want to start their own businesses or be self-employed.
- The SBA will help people with disabilities find jobs at small businesses.
- The SBA will assist small businesses with hiring and accommodating individuals with disabilities.
- The SBA must conduct outreach and education programs related to these initiatives.
- The SBA must enter into a memorandum of understanding with the National Council on Disability.
- The SBA must submit a report to Congress detailing its activities and plans for expanding employment opportunities.
- The bill does not authorize any additional funding.
Who is affected
- Individuals with disabilities
- Small business owners
- Small businesses
- The Small Business Administration
- The National Council on Disability
Notable changes
- Establishes a formal partnership between the SBA and the National Council on Disability to address disability employment.
